43,900 miles, on ebay 08/09, seller writes: 1973 Jaguar XKE with 43,900 certified miles.
Black Exterior
Black Interior
Black Top
Four Speed
Wire Wheels
Air Conditioning.
Original radio as well as what is in the dash

The Jaguar’s interior was completely redone by an English professor in Columbus, Ohio which I have all of the receipts for. The shop can still be contacted for any confirmations that maybe needed….I also have the majority of receipts from Jaguar of Louisville which has done all of the work on this car since I’ve owned it. Only exception was recent freshen/tune up by C&O Auto and one visit to Harrods creek auto imports all located in Louisville, KY. Evan’s Automotive did an extensive amount of work on the vehicle. Evan’s Automotive is world renown for working on exotic imports.
I have put less than three thousand miles on the car since I have owned it. The car drives great and in great condition. Please look through this site and take a look for yourself on this car. None of the pictures taken have been altered in any way. What you see is what you get. PDF of all the receipts and records I have can be emailed at buyer’s request.
This car has been appraised at over $96,000.00 which we have the appraisal sheet for. The car will sell lower than the appraisal price.
